Integrating Medical Information Systems into Higher Medical Curriculum: Training of Trainers Kharkiv National Medical University, Ukraine Background and Aim The digitalization of Ukraine’s healthcare system and the widespread implementation of Medical Information Systems (MIS) require the development of appropriate competencies among medical students. However, introducing MIS into the clinical education program also requires training the educators themselves. The aim of this study was to develop and validate a comprehensive professional development methodology for faculty at Kharkiv National Medical University regarding the integration of MIS into the medical curriculum. Materials and Methods We utilized a secure test training environment of the Helsi MIS (Helsi Ukraine LLC) without access to real patients’ medical data. A preliminary survey of 93 faculty members was conducted regarding their prior experience with the selected MIS. Subsequently, we developed a training course titled “Basic Digital Competency Skills for Physicians Using the Helsi MIS,” comprising 5 synchronous online sessions for 40 faculty members. Upon completion, a post-course survey was administered to 37 participants to evaluate the training’s quality. Results The preliminary survey of the academic community revealed that 57.0% of respondents had no prior MIS experience, and 86% rated their proficiency as “beginner.” The session topics focused on the specifics of a physician’s workflow in primary care and included patient registration, conducting medical consultations, issuing specialist referrals, and generating e-prescriptions. In the post-course survey, 62.2% of respondents rated the course as “excellent,” 68.3% reported an improvement in their MIS skills, and 70.3% believed they would be able to independently apply the acquired skills in their teaching and clinical practice. Conclusions The developed and successfully validated course on enhancing physicians’ digital competency in using MIS prepared 37 trainers, who will ensure the further dissemination of this expertise during the instruction of various clinical disciplines, aiming to prepare qualified physicians for the modern labor market.
